With SmartCash reboot, Airtel tries again to crack Nigeria’s mobile money market
TechCabal - Feb 13, 2026
Airtel Nigeria's SmartCash has only 2.2 million users despite having 60.89 million subscribers. SmartCash generated $6 million in revenue as of December 2025.

MTN’s fintech has made ₦131.62 billion so far this year, thanks to airtime lending
TechCabal - Nov 04, 2025
MTN Nigeria's fintech revenue reached ₦131.62 billion ($91.64 million) in the first nine months of 2025. Core fintech revenue, excluding airtime lending, increased by 142.86% to ₦6.8 billion ($4.73 million).
